Hello thread,

I'd like to share one customer's experience with

blacklabmicro.com

Ordered a boxed 300A and Abit BH6. Was told it was in stock, and to check UPS tracking web site for status of shipment. Two days later I called to find out why it hadn't shipped. Was told that the items just arrived and would ship that night or the next night.

Now it's a week later; I just called again and was told that the other two company representatives (one of whom I could have sworn sounded just like the same guy I was talking to today) must have been mistaken, because my items were both out of stock and would ship within the next week. This is the third time I was told the items were going to be shipped. At least the third time they admitted that they hadn't received the products yet.

I've cancelled the order and don't plan to order again from these guys. Your mileage may vary; if you've had a better experience please post it.
